Savara (NASDAQ:SVRA - Get Free Report) was downgraded by investment analysts at HC Wainwright from a "buy" rating to a "neutral" rating in a report released on Thursday, Marketbeat Ratings reports. They currently have a $2.00 target price on the stock, down from their prior target price of $6.00. HC Wainwright's price target would suggest a potential downside of 12.66% from the stock's previous close. HC Wainwright also issued estimates for Savara's FY2029 earnings at $0.08 EPS.
Several other equities analysts also recently commented on SVRA. Evercore ISI lowered their price objective on Savara from $3.00 to $2.00 and set an "in-line" rating on the stock in a research report on Wednesday. Wells Fargo & Company lowered their price objective on Savara from $8.00 to $7.00 and set an "overweight" rating on the stock in a research report on Wednesday. Finally, Guggenheim reaffirmed a "buy" rating and issued a $8.00 target price (down from $9.00) on shares of Savara in a report on Wednesday. Two anal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and four have given a buy rating to the company's st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the stock has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and a consensus price target of $7.17.

Savara Company Profile

Savara Inc, formerly Mast Therapeutics, Inc, is a clinical-stage pharmaceutical company. The Company is focused on the development and commercialization of novel therapies for the treatment of patients with rare respiratory diseases. Its pipeline includes AeroVanc, Molgradex and AIR001. AeroVanc is an inhaled formulation of vancomycin, which the Company is developing for the treatment of persistent meth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us, lung infection in cystic fibrosis patients.
